Meet Dayton, an almost 2 yr old (DOB 5/15/2023) mini Australian shepherd who weighs in at 28 pounds. Dayton came to ASF from a puppy mill. He is a sweet, busy, energetic boy. He wants to know what’s going on in his world at all times. He needs something to keep him busy or he will find something to keep himself busy, whether or not he should. At the same time, he loves attention and being petted and has the softest fur ever!! Dayton’s ideal home would have another, friendly, young, playful dog to run with and help burn off some of his boundless energy. His home needs a fenced yard. He would do best with someone who is home with him often, as he does tend to get himself into mischief when left to his own devices. He has not been around children, but he would love his own (older) children to play with. Dayton can be quite vocal at times, so an apartment or townhome sharing walls with others would not be a good fit. A home with no cats (or other small animals) is definitely preferred. Although he is not aggressive with cats, he obsesses on them… will stare at them and bark at them tirelessly. He focuses on them so intently, that he doesn’t see or hear anything else, including his human. Dayton is housebroken but will need to be taken out on a regular schedule to keep him from having accidents in the house. He is also crate trained and will sleep in it quietly through the night. Dayton is UTD on his vaccines, is microchipped, and on HW and flea prevention. Dayton was born with his lower jaw shorter than his upper jaw. This doesn’t seem to cause him any issues, one of his favorite things is to chew on a bone.
